A new update has been added.  If you have downloaded the package prior to this post, I strongly suggest you download this update.  Several minor changes, and air availability model now working as designed. One major change to the air model, now on turn one neither side can use air.  This allows NATO to move without getting interdiction, then one turn two NATO will have very little air that will slowly build up over time.  This is to reflect WP air strikes on NATO airfields, then NATO slow recovery and also NATO having to regain air superiority, maintain the air corridors and sea lanes.  All these demands would place a premium on any air craft capable of air to air engagements.  So you will not see a slow increase in NATO air strength.
